Cozy Earthy Mustard Sofa Living Room with Olive Green Walls

A mustard sofa living room feels especially warm and grounded when paired with earthy olive green walls and layered natural textures. The golden mustard tone pops beautifully against deeper greens while woven decor and wood furniture soften the contrast. This combination creates a cozy atmosphere that feels collected and relaxed rather than overly trendy. It’s the perfect blend of earthy boho and modern organic design.

Moody Yellow Velvet Sofa Living Room with Dark Charcoal Walls

A yellow velvet sofa living room instantly feels dramatic and luxurious when paired with deep charcoal walls and warm brass lighting. The richness of the velvet fabric adds texture while the darker backdrop makes the mustard tone glow. Vintage rugs and layered textiles soften the moodiness and keep the room feeling inviting. This look perfectly captures a dark and moody living room aesthetic with personality.

Dark Green Walls + Mustard Couch Living Room Ideas with Earthy Texture

A mustard couch living room becomes rich and dramatic when paired with dark green walls and earthy organic decor. The warmth of the mustard sofa balances the cool green backdrop beautifully. Layered natural materials keep the space feeling grounded and approachable. This combination creates one of the most Pinterest-worthy earthy palettes right now.

Yellow Velvet Couch Living Room with Deep Navy Walls

A yellow velvet couch living room feels bold and sophisticated when paired with deep navy walls and warm metallic accents. The contrast between rich blue and golden mustard creates a dramatic but balanced palette. Velvet textures and layered lighting make the room feel luxurious and cozy at the same time. This look feels elegant without losing warmth.
